从先前的数据值中减去数字

时间:2018-08-31 06:05:59

标签: javascript arrays google-apps-script google-sheets

这里是情况:每天,我们输入当前日期的一些订户。我想知道根据约翰和克莱的昨天价值每天有多少人赢或输。这是一个示例:

我想知道根据昨天(08/28/2018)和今天(08/29/2018)的数据,约翰和克莱在2018年8月29日有多少订阅者获利或亏损。结果将打印在最后一行。

我目前正在为此编写代码,但这需要时间。这是我构建的代码。

function main() {
  var a = SpreadsheetApp.getActiveSheet();
  var r = SpreadsheetApp.getActive().getSheetByName('Sheet1').getRange('B1:F4');
  var incolNum = r.getValues();
  var lastRow = r.getLastRow();
  var lastCol = r.getLastColumn();
  var igEmpty = incolNum.filter(String);

  for (var x = 1; x < incolNum.length; x++) {
    for (var y = 1; y < incolNum.length; y++) {
      if ((a.getRange(y, x).getValue() !== "")) {
        var add1 = a.getRange(y, x).getValues();
        y = y + 1;
        Logger.log(add1);
      }
    }
    x = x + 1;
   }
  }

任何帮助将不胜感激。

0 个答案:

没有答案